National Award-winning actress Keerthy Suresh feels her upcoming Telugu film, Miss India, will encourage women to believe in their dreams and follow their heart. The trailer of the film was unveiled on Saturday.
"'Miss India' is the beautifully crafted story of Samyukhta, who is determined to not let anything stop her from achieving her dreams. I'm glad this film will get a global audience because I feel like it will encourage and inspire many young women to follow their hearts and passions, regardless of the language that they would watch it in," Keerthy said.
